Gautier Mississippi Municipal Court cases in Jackson County, Gautier, MS

Gautier Municipal Court is a municipal court serving the City of Gautier, Mississippi. It has limited jurisdiction over matters arising within the city limits, including misdemeanor criminal offenses, DUI, traffic citations, and violations of municipal ordinances. The court conducts initial appearances, sets bail, issues arrest and search warrants, and holds preliminary hearings in felony cases before they are transferred to Jackson County Circuit Court. It does not handle civil lawsuits or family law matters, which are heard in justice or chancery courts. Appeals from Gautier Municipal Court judgments go to Jackson County Circuit Court for a trial de novo.

Services and Case Types Handled in Gautier Mississippi Municipal Court

Gautier Municipal Court handles city-level cases: traffic citations, misdemeanors (e.g., DUI first offense, shoplifting, simple assault), and municipal ordinance violations. Services include case filings (citations, criminal affidavits/complaints), warrant and subpoena issuance, bond setting, arraignments, pretrial conferences, bench trials, and preliminary hearings for felony matters before transfer to county/circuit court. The court accepts fine payments, sets payment plans, manages probation/compliance, and maintains case records and court dates for the public. It can issue no-contact orders in criminal cases; most standalone protective-order petitions are handled in county-level courts. Jury services are not provided; jury trials occur in county or circuit court on appeal.
